The Hybrid Synergy Drive System utilizes a computer-controlled gasoline \�engine
and electric motor to provide the most efficient combination of power fo\�r the
vehicle. To conserve energy, when the brakes are applied the braking for\�ce
generates electricity which is then sent to the traction battery. In add\�ition, the
engine shuts off when the vehicle is stopped. The benefits are better fu\�el economy,
reduced vehicle emissions.
NOTE: Fuel consumption and energy information of the Hybrid System are
shown on the Multi-Information Display and/or navigation system
screen (if equipped).
1. Ensure tire pressures are maintained at levels specified in the Owner’s Manual.
2. When possible, link trips to reduce engine cold starts.
3. Avoid driving at speeds that are higher than necessary, especially on\� the highway.
4. When possible, avoid sudden stops to maximize regenerative braking en\�ergy.
5. Minimize use of the Air conditioning.

in the “D” position. Automatic door locks can be programmed to operate in different modes, or\� turned
OFF.
Shift position linked door locking/unlocking function
-Doors lock when shifting from Park.
-Doors unlock when shifting into Park.
Speed linked door locking function
-Doors lock when the vehicle speed goes above approximately 12 mph (20 \�km/h).
Driver’s door linked door unlocking function
-Doors unlock when the driver’s door is opened.
Refer to the Owner’s Manual for more details.

Electric parking brake
Automatic (shift lever operation)
To turn automatic mode ON, while vehicle is stopped, pull and hold switc\�h until
“EPB Shift Interlock Function Activated” displays in Multi-Informa\�tion Display (MID).
While depressing brake, shifting into P position will automatically set \�the brake
and turn the parking brake indicator and parking brake light on. To rele\�ase brake,
depress brake and shift out of P. The indicator light turns off.
To turn automatic mode OFF, push and hold parking brake switch until “\�EPB Shift
Interlock Function Deactivated” displays on the MID.
Manual
While vehicle is stopped and brake pedal is depressed, pull to set parki\�ng brake
and turn the parking brake indicator and parking brake light on. To rele\�ase, press
the brake pedal and push switch. The indicator light turns off.
Refer to the Owner’s Manual for limitations and more details.Parking brake light
Standby indicatorOperated indicator
PARKING BRAKE
The brake hold system keeps the brake applied when the shift lever is in\� D, S or N
with the system on and the brake pedal has been depressed to stop the ve\�hicle.
The system releases the brake when the accelerator pedal is depressed wi\�th the
shift lever in D or S to allow smooth start off.
Refer to the Owner’s Manual for limitations and more details.
